Binary package hint: twinkle

When changing ip addresses while twnkle is running will cause a crash
when you re-register. You force quit the application and it does not
close. You run a killall twinkle and when you try to open the program it
cannot listen on port 5900. The only way I could fix was to restart the
computer.
